A lot of people are beginning to realize the perks of window tinting, and that is why it is becoming a popular trend amongst households these past few years. The most obvious tint most people can think of is the fact that you get to protect your privacy. So, getting your windows tinted means that you get to keep stray eyes of random strangers and nosy neighbors away from the inside of your home, and that is always a good thing to do, especially in this day and age when there are so many valuables lying around in our households.
Another great advantage that comes with getting your windows tinted is that you get to block and filter out a lot of sunlight that would have otherwise entered in through your window. When sunlight is being filtered and there is not as much of it entering your house, you get to keep the inside of your house cooler, which is very welcome during the summer months where temperatures tend to soar. Secondly, when there is only limited and filtered sunlight entering inside your house, then your furniture and the rest of your interior is also less likely to be affected by UV damage, which is another win for you.
